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To minimize variations in temperature within a floor heating panel containing a supply pipe and a return pipe. SOLUTION: In this floor heater 1 by hot water, a hot water pipe 3 comprising a supply pipe 4 and a return pipe 5 is built into a floor heating panel 2 and respective end parts 4a and 5a of the supply pipe 4 and the return pipe 5 are arranged respectively on the side of two sides 6 and 7 facing each other of the floor heating panel 2. The overall length of the supply pipe 4 built into the floor heating panel 2 is larger than that of the return pipe 5.

By the way, in a floor heating panel in which a forward pipe 4 and a return pipe 5 are built in as in the prior art, the forward pipe 4 to which hot water is sent has a high temperature, while Since the temperature of the return pipe 5 to which the lowered water is returned is low, the temperature varies within the floor heating panel 2, and a high temperature portion and a low temperature portion occur when viewed from the entire floor heating panel 2. was there. In addition, since the headers 43 and 44 are conventionally installed under the floor, there is a problem that the piping work under the floor takes time.

[0004] The present invention has been made in view of the above points, and an object of the present invention is to provide a hot water floor heating system capable of reducing temperature variations in a floor heating panel having a built-in outward pipe and a return pipe. It is another object of the present invention to provide a headerless hot water floor heating apparatus which is excellent in workability and can omit a conventional under-floor header piping work.

Thus, when viewed from a single floor heating panel 2, the entire length of the high-temperature outgoing pipe 4 into which hot water is sent from the boiler 13 corresponds to the low-temperature returning pipe 5 from which the cooled water is returned. Floor heating panel 2 by making it shorter than full length
It is possible to eliminate the variation in the temperature inside, and it is possible to reduce the portion where the temperature is low when viewed from the whole floor heating panel 2. Also, since the end portions 4e and 4f of the outward pipe 4 are arranged at both ends in the longitudinal direction of the floor heating panel 2, respectively.
It is also possible to eliminate low-temperature portions at both ends of the floor heating panel 2. Further, as shown in FIG. 2, when a plurality of floor heating panels 2 are arranged in parallel, the return pipe 5 of one adjacent floor heating panel 2 and the return pipe 5 of the other floor heating panel 2 are adjacent to each other.
Are arranged such that the closest approach is made, and even when a plurality of floor heating panels 2 are connected, the return pipes 5, 5 having a lower temperature approach each other and rise. Warmth can be increased. Further, most of the outward pipe 4 and the return pipe 5 except for the end portions 4a and 5a are built in the floor heating panel 2, so that the hot water pipe is nailed as in the conventional case where the hot water pipe is drawn under the floor. There is no fear of being hit.

In the present invention, the distance b between the adjacent return pipes 5 and the forward path 4 is set smaller than the distances c and d between the adjacent forward paths 4 and 4. In the example shown in FIG. 1, the distance between the return pipe 5 and one side 7 of the floor heating panel 2 is a, the distance between the return pipe 5 and the forward pipe 4 is b, and the distance between the forward pipes 4 and 4 is c and d. And the other side 6 of the outward pipe 4 and the floor heating panel 2
B <c = d, and a
<E. Thus, the outgoing pipe 4 having a high temperature
The intervals c and d between each other are large, and the interval b between the high-temperature outgoing pipe 4 and the low-temperature return pipe 5 is narrow, so that the low-temperature portion as viewed from the whole floor heating panel 2 is further reduced. Can be.
